Night-shift staff: Floor 4 of the Tellhaven Building opens this week. After 21:00, access is via the rear stairwell only; the lifts are locked out overnight during the settling period. Complete a walk-through of the new floor once per shift and log it. The stairwell keypad accepts the code below.

badge for yahop-fawep: bdg-XBKXI-68071

### Replica lag alarm

Heads up: the Dunmere read-replica lag alarm fires at 30 seconds and pages whoever is on release duty. It's almost always a big backfill, not a real outage, but check the Pellcart dashboard before silencing it. If you need to push the lag-tuning config during a release window, it has to be signed like any other deploy. Here's the deploy key.

release key, taduf-yajef: bky13_uGiieNoy5KKUY

### Undo/redo for Sketchloom canvas

This PR finally lands proper undo/redo in the diagram editor. We snapshot node and edge state into a ring buffer instead of diffing, which keeps things simple and fast enough for our biggest test diagrams. Memory stays bounded because old entries get compacted. Worth discussing at sync: history depth tradeoffs. The tunable limits this ships with are below.

tuning constants:
THRESHOLDS = {
    "kelix": 280,
    "druvan": 756,
    "oliael": 399,
}

FINANCE REVIEW — Large-Deal Discount Policy, Quorrell Systems

Discounts above 15% now require VP Finance sign-off; above 25%, CFO approval. Margin erosion on deals over the Thornfield threshold averaged 6 points last quarter. Standard floor pricing applies from next month, with quarterly exception reporting. The commercial logic behind these limits appears in the confidential note below.

management briefing: Project Zorix slips by six weeks because of the audit delay.

**Ticket: Panfactor scaling API — expired credential**

Welcome aboard. The Panfactor recipe-scaling calculator stopped converting batch sizes this morning because its credential for the internal Unitforge conversion service expired over the weekend. Users see "scale unavailable" on every recipe card. A replacement credential has been issued by the platform team; no code changes are needed, just update the deployment secret. For the staging environment, use the key below.

app token of fajop-fahif = qvz4-AnML